The city normally experiences flooding, but these were the highest ...Acqua alta is characterised as a tide exceeding 80 to 110 centimetres above zero on this scale. When the tide exceeds 110 centimetres, only 12% of the city is flooded, which gives you an idea of how little Venice is affected by high water. An exceptional tide, on the other hand, is when the water level measures over 140 centimetres.Feb 28, 2024 · In 2024, the high tides in Venice already registered and the forecast for the rest of the year is of 54 ‘acqua alta’ episodes. Several waterside ... 10 years ago. Save. The floods in Venice are tidal. When there is a very high tide, water comes into the lower parts of the city. Then after a few hours, the tide turns and the water goes away. It is usually nothing to be concerned …

[1/10] People wade through water in a flooded St. Mark's Square during seasonal high ...In 2019, Venice’s acqua alta got up to 187 cm (6 ft 1 inch), the second-highest level of flooding ever recorded. At that time, more than 80 percent of Venice was under water! This left many devastating, long-lasting impacts on the city. Current efforts to correct flood damage include a €3.3 million Euro restoration of St. Mark’s Basilica.
